Special Needs Parent Support Committee
Burlington Parents of students with disabilities are invited
to join other parents monthly at a Special Needs Parent Support Committee
meeting. This Committee is a group of parents who have children with special
needs in the Burlington Schools. The Committee, along with the Director of
Special Services, meets regularly to:
1) strengthen connections and communication between parents
and the school district regarding special education services and supports for
students;
2) discuss programs and issues in general, not individual
student/child concerns, and
3) Connect with other parents for resource ideas and support.
The Special Needs Parent Support Committee meets monthly on
the second Monday night from 7-8:30 pm at the BSD district offices, Ira Allen
Building, 150 Colchester Ave., across from Fletcher Allen Hospital and next to
Trinity College.
